feat(ethos-n): add NPU sleeping SMC call
The non-secure world delegation of the register needed to determine if
the Arm(R) Ethos(TM)-N NPU is active or sleeping will be removed in the
future. In preparation for the change, a new SMC call has been added to
allow the non-secure world to ask the SiP service for the state instead.
A minor API version bump has been done with this change to indicate
support for the new functionality.
